WebEscape output. Don’t try to sanitize input. Escape output. Every so often developers talk about “sanitizing user input” to prevent cross-site scripting attacks. This is well-intentioned, but leads to a false sense of security, and sometimes mangles perfectly good input. Web3 Jan 2024 · Input validation is stricter than what most developers imagine when they think of sanitizing inputs. Rather than merely "cleaning" the incoming data, we're ensuring it adheres to a very specifically-defined format or rejecting it entirely.
